“311” designates basic family number for MIL-C-
26482, Series 1 solder type
“0” designates wall mounting receptacle
“1” designates cable connecting receptacle**
“2” designates box mounting receptacle
“3” designates solder mount receptacle (hermetic
only)
“4” designates jam nut receptacle
“6” designates straight plug
“E” designates environmental resisting connector
“F” designates environmental resisting connectors
with strain relief
“J” designates clamp assembly for moisture proofing
multi-jacketed cables, with strain relief
“P” designates potted type with potting boot
“H” designates hermetic
“20” designates shell size. Shell sizes 8 through 24
available.
availability.
“20 - 41” designates arrangement. (The number fol-
lowing the hyphen is the number only that is used in
the part number).
Hermetic version
“20Y41” designates insert arrangement; specify “Y”
for flat eyelet pin contacts, or “C” for solder cup pin
contacts
“P” designates pin contacts
“S” designates socket contacts
“W”, “X”, “Y”, “Z” designate that insert is rotated in it
shell from “normal” position. No letter require fo nor-
mal (no rotation) position.
